Here is an update.

It was definitely not the race organizers that put this setting. It is a bug caused by the last update. Trainer difficulty in climbs and ERG mode don’t work at all. According to information in this forum, the workaround is to use the option to bridge the sensors to the Zwift Companion app. I installed Companion on my phone and I used the option and it effectively worked. I was able to do a workout like usual.
